If it is the management's goal to have specialized input and opinion undergo evaluation, then the Expert Panel is the perfect method to undertake. By engaging a broad range of experts on various field, the Expert Panel becomes an effective tool in clarifying complexities in organizational issues. This presentation provides an in-depth discussion of Expert Panel and its 3 phases.
1. Preparation
2. Conducting the Expert Panel
3. Presentation of the Panel Report
By using the Expert Panel, organizations can effectively resolve conflict, manage legal ramifications, or have a credible alternative opinion when there are just a wide variety of opinions generated.

The Expert Panel methodology is meticulously structured to ensure thorough preparation, effective execution, and comprehensive reporting. The preparation phase is critical, involving the recruitment of panel members and support staff, ensuring a well-composed and technically qualified panel. The conduct phase includes multiple sessions for immersion and discussion, leading to a consensus on the study's approach. The final phase focuses on the presentation of the panel report, which includes essential elements like distinguishing evidence from assumptions and citing relevant reports. This structured approach guarantees that the Expert Panel provides valuable insights and credible recommendations.
